IFK Åmål clearly dominated the match against IFK Ölme at Örnäsvallens IP with a resounding victory of 7-1. The match started on Saturday afternoon in front of an audience of 155, with Behar Meziu as the referee and Jorge Tarouco and Philipp Dages as assistant referees.
It didn't take long for IFK Åmål to take the lead when Darko Kikanovic scored in the 29th minute. Just two minutes later, Senad Husic extended the lead for the home team, and Alem Plakalo also scored just one minute thereafter. IFK Åmål continued to dominate the game and went into halftime with a 5-0 lead after additional goals by Varatanović Alaedin and Senad Husic.
In the second half, IFK Åmål continued to showcase their superiority as Shaun Watt scored in the 53rd minute. Despite a reduction from IFK Ölme by Marcus Rahn in the 69th minute, IFK Åmål capped off the match with their seventh goal by Hossam Kaawach in the 84th minute.
An overwhelming victory for IFK Åmål, who displayed strong play and impressive goal production. IFK Ölme will need to return to training with a lot to work on before upcoming matches.
